ULA (United Launch Alliance) is a joint venture between Lockheed Martin Space Systems and Boeing Defense, Space & Security. This partnership leverages the strengths of both aerospace giants to offer reliable launch services.

  1. What is United Launch Alliance (ULA)? ULA is a joint venture between Lockheed Martin Space Systems and Boeing Defense, Space & Security that provides reliable space launch services.
  2. Who are the owners of United Launch Alliance? ULA is owned jointly by two aerospace giants: Lockheed Martin Space Systems and Boeing Defense, Space & Security.
  3. Why was ULA formed as a joint venture? ULA was created to combine the strengths of Lockheed Martin and Boeing, offering reliable and cost-effective space launch services.
  4. What types of launch services does ULA offer? ULA provides a range of launch services for government and commercial customers, including satellite deployments and national security missions.
